The Associated Press welcomes Noreen Gillespie Connolly as deputy sports editor. In what some would call a stroke of luck, she will begin her new duties on March 17. Far from being green, Connolly has been with the AP for over a decade previously serving as deputy regional editor since 2008 where she covered both the south and central regions respectively. Before that she was an editor for the National Desk and a statehouse and education writer. You can keep updated on the latest sports news from the AP on Twitter.
